Frequently Asked Questions about Roy Foster

What years did Roy Foster play?
Roy Foster played in Major League Baseball from 1970 to 1972.
Was Roy Foster a pitcher?
No. Roy Foster was a position player (Outfielder).
How many home runs did Roy Foster hit?
Roy Foster hit 45 career home runs with 257 hits.
